Writer Sloane Crosley unpacks loss in her memoir, “Grief is for People,” which poignantly weaves the suicide of a dear friend with the burglary of her home; The New Yorker cartoonist Roz Chast shares some of her weirdest dreams from her new illustrated book, “I Must Be Dreaming,” including meeting a rollerskating Fran Lebowitz; and indie rocker Black Belt Eagle Scout performs “Nobody” from her latest album “The Land, The Water, The Sky.” Plus, host Luke Burbank and announcer Elena Passarello reveal some recurring dreams of our listeners.
